We are seeking a highly skilled and motivated Mining Engineer to join our dynamic underground mining operations in Suriname & Guyana. This is a key technical role where you will be instrumental in driving safe, efficient, and profitable mining activities. The ideal candidate will be a hands-on problem-solver with a strong background in underground mine design and production planning, ready to contribute to our team's success in a challenging and rewarding international environment.
Job Responsibility:
Mine Design & Planning: Develop, update, and manage detailed underground mine designs, including development headings, production drilling layouts (encompassing medium and large-diameter holes), and stope geometry
Production Scheduling: Create, implement, and monitor monthly and annual mine production plans, ensuring alignment with the selected mining method and operational capacity targets
Technical Oversight: Conduct quality control inspections and provide technical acceptance for key activities, including development, drilling, and blasting operations
Operational Support & Optimization: Provide on-the-ground technical support to the operations team and actively participate in initiatives to optimize mining methods, processes, and costs
Cross-Functional Coordination: Work closely with the Geology, Survey, and Production departments to ensure the accurate and efficient implementation of the mine plan and resolve any technical challenges
Reporting: Prepare, maintain, and distribute accurate technical reports, drawings, and documentation in compliance with company standards
Requirements:
Bachelor’s degree or higher in Mining Engineering or a closely related field from an accredited university
Minimum of 3 years of practical underground mining experience
Demonstrated proficiency with industry-standard mining software such as Surpac or Deswik
Strong organizational, communication, and interpersonal skills, with a proven 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ment
Must be physically fit and able to work effectively in an underground mine setting
Must be willing to adapt to the specific conditions of a remote mining site
